1. What are the traits of Anatolian Shepherd puppies?
Anatolian Shepherd puppies are known for their loyalty, protective nature, and intelligence. They are excellent working dogs, especially for guarding livestock.

7. What kind of care do Anatolian Shepherd puppies require?
These puppies require proper training, socialization, and care to thrive. Given their working dog background, they need ample exercise and mental stimulation.
